Mattel Replacing Their Masters Of The Unviverse Masterverse Line With New Chronicles 1/12 Line

by Jay Cochran
January 31, 2026
Mattel's Masters of the Universe Mastervere line which began back in 2021 looks to be coming to an end this year to make way for their new 1/12 scale Chronicles line.

He-Man.org was the first to run this story based on what they were told by Mattel yesterday.

“While there are still Masterverse action figures in the pipeline for 2026, we will be transitioning our core offering to Chronicles later this year. We will, however, also have a number of special releases planned within the Masterverse Vintage Collection.”.

To clarify, when they say core offering they are referring to a mass retail released line. So from the sounds of this they may still sell a few Masterverse items online, probably on the MattelCreations website which we may hear more about in 2 weeks at New York Toy Fair or in March for their online Mattel Creations Revealed event that will take place on March 19.

Mattel seems to be transitioning all of their mainline action figure brands to one 1/12 scale. This includes MOTU, WWE an their upcoming DC Comic based figures which all indications suggest are a bit shorter than the average Masterverse figure.

The first wave of Chronicles figures that we saw officially announced earlier this week are all based on the upcoming live-action movie which are slated to hit shelves starting on April 25. Based on this information we assume that means Chronicles will eventually branch out to feature other iterations of the Masters of the Universe property which makes the title choice of this line sound more logical. That it will be Chronicling the stories (or more specifically figures) of all the various Masters of the Universe incarnations going back to the 80s.

upcoming 5.5" Masters of the Universe movie core figures, vehicles and role-play items.The figures which have 14 points of articulation will cost $10.79 each. Shown are the He-Man, Skeletor, Teela, Beast-Man and Skel-Knight figures.

Also look for the Power Sword Slash He-Man and Havoc Staff Attack Skeletor which will cost $16.19 each.Besides those you can expect Battle Cat which will cost $21.59 and Roton Assault Vehicle for $37.79.Finally for role-play look for the Skeletor Talking Mask for $21.59 and the Power Sword replica for $43.19.These are slated to hit shelves on April 25.
